What Are Exosomes?

Exosomes are microscopic communication particles that are released by stem cells. The primary function of exosomes is to facilitate cell communication and the repair of damaged tissues.

For skin rejuvenation, exosomes work in the following ways:

  • They stimulate collagen production.
  • They enhance cell renewal.
  • They reduce inflammation.
  • They strengthen skin structure.
  • They promote healing after a procedure.

They do not introduce anything foreign into your skin. They instruct your skin on how to function better on its own.

It is because of this reason that exosomes are usually used in combination with microneedling, laser, or RF therapies.

What Is PDRN?

PDRN stands for Polydeoxyribonucleotide. It is derived from purified salmon DNA and has been used in medical healing for many years.

In aesthetic treatments, PDRN works by:

  • Repairing damaged skin cells
  • Improving hydration
  • Boosting collagen
  • Strengthening the skin barrier
  • Reducing dullness and fatigue

PDRN is often called a “skin healer injection” because of its strong tissue-repair properties.

It is usually injected directly into the skin as a mesotherapy or skin booster treatment.

How Exosomes and PDRN Work Differently

Although both aim at regeneration, their approach is different.

Exosomes: The Signal Senders

Exosomes mainly work by sending instructions to your cells. They tell your skin how to repair, renew, and rebuild itself.

They act more like “managers” inside your skin, coordinating healing.

PDRN: The Repair Material

PDRN provides building blocks and support for damaged tissues. It helps cells recover and multiply better.

It works more like “nutrition” and “repair fuel” for the skin.

Both are effective. They simply work through different pathways.

Who Should Be Cautious or Limit Use?

Although safe when done professionally, these treatments are not for everyone.

Exosomes – Caution For:

  • Active skin infections
  • Certain autoimmune conditions
  • Pregnant women
  • Very sensitive skin

PDRN – Caution For:

  • Fish or seafood allergies
  • Active acne flare-ups
  • Skin infections
  • Pregnancy

A proper consultation is always important before starting.

Exosomes vs PDRN: Side-by-Side Comparison

Feature Exosomes PDRN
Source Stem-cell derived messengers Purified salmon DNA
Main action Cell communication & regeneration Tissue repair & hydration
Delivery With laser/ microneedling/ RF Injection (mesotherapy)
Results Gradual, long-term Steady, visible improvement
Best for Scars, pigmentation, ageing Dullness, fine lines, dryness
Cost range Higher Moderate
Downtime Minimal Minimal
Maintenance Periodic Regular sessions

Can Exosomes and PDRN Be Combined?

Yes, in many cases.

Some dermatologists combine both therapies for enhanced results. Exosomes improve cellular signaling, while PDRN strengthens tissue repair.

Together, they can offer:

  • Better healing
  • Improved texture
  • Longer-lasting glow
  • Stronger skin structure

However, combination therapy depends on skin condition and medical advice.
